Mastodon discography

The band was formed in 2000 by guitarists Brent Hinds and Bill Kelliher, bassist and vocalist Troy Sanders, and drummer Brann Dailor, in Atlanta, Georgia.

Mastodon released their debut extended play, Slick Leg in 2001, before signing with Relapse Records and releasing their second EP Lifesblood the same year, followed by the band's first studio album in 2002, Remission.

After a tour promoting the album, Mastodon released their second studio album, Leviathan, in August 2004.

[1] In February 2006, Mastodon released two records—first, a compilation of their first two EPs, titled Call of the Mastodon, and shortly after, the video album, The Workhorse Chronicles.

In the same year, Mastodon released their major label debut, Blood Mountain through Reprise Records,[1] peaking at number 32 on the Billboard 200 chart.
